> > Ports of 2.8 are ready, but the ports tree is locked in
> > preparation of FreeBSD 5.3-RELEASE. GNOME 2.8 will be merged
> > into ports tree once 5.3-RELEASE is announced, which is
> > scheduled to happen on October 3rd.

> Do you exspect any major shared lib version bumps (pango,
> gtk/glib,...)? If no, I will give it a shot on my desktop, and
> otherwise I will wait(impatientely ;-) those other 2 weeks, until
> it's merged into the ports tree.
It's libgnomecanvas, gnomevfs2, pango and libgnomeui from what I've
seen after building with 1 day old Marcus ports.
I didn't want to recompile whole stuff and have gone like this:
libgnome-2.so.792 libgnome-2.so.800
libgnomecanvas-2.so.792 libgnomecanvas-2.so.800
libgnomeui-2.so.792 libgnomeui-2.so.800
libgnomevfs-2.so.792 libgnomevfs-2.so.800
libpango-1.0.so.501 libpango-1.0.so.600
libpangoft2-1.0.so.501 libpangoft2-1.0.so.600
libpangox-1.0.so.501 libpangox-1.0.so.600
libpangoxft-1.0.so.501 libpangoxft-1.0.so.600
But it was a secondary machine and I bet it is not a Good Thing (TM)
on a production workstation.
